Simple Past Tense Examples

  • Regular verbs: walk → walked, jump → jumped, clean → cleaned
  • Irregular verbs: go → went, see → saw, run → ran
  • Was/Were: I/he/she/it was … | you/we/they were …

Simple Past Tense Worksheets for Grammar Mastery

Our simple past tense worksheets provide structured grammar practice that helps students understand how verbs change to describe actions that already happened. The simple past tense is commonly formed by adding -ed to regular verbs (walked, played, jumped), while many verbs follow irregular patterns (went, saw, ate). These worksheets guide students through both forms using clear examples and targeted practice.

Through activities such as sentence completion, verb identification, rewriting sentences, and short paragraph practice, students learn when and how to use the simple past tense correctly. Special focus is given to commonly confused forms, including was and were, helping learners improve grammatical accuracy in both speaking and writing.
